Release Notes: API Keys

We’ve added the ability to generate unique API keys for authenticating the GoCanvas API. By default, the API accepts the username and password of an authorized GoCanvas user as required parameters. We’ve added a second option to generate a unique API Key that can be used to access the API instead of logging in with your username and password. These will allow other systems to access your account without giving out your username and password. Click here to read more about how it works.

Note: At this time, you are unable to use API Keys for authentication and use Business Insights and/or Zapier integrations on your account.

Release Notes: required checkboxes, new iOS and Android features including 7-day view of Dispatches, Square enhancements, and more

Hello all! We have just released new versions of the GoCanvas mobile app for both Android and Apple devices. This release features updates that we think you’re going to love, so keep reading to see what’s new! Our focus this time around was making it easier to see the information you need. Thank you, as always, for your feedback on how we can make your experience using GoCanvas more powerful.

You’ve asked for the ability to make a Checkbox field required just like your other field types, so we’ve added the ability to do just that. Use this feature to prevent moving onto the next screen without a checked box, like when you need someone to check that they have read and agree your Terms and Conditions.

When a Handoff is assigned to you, you can now see who handed it off — meaning you don’t have to hunt for it in the App or on the GoCanvas website anymore!

If your Submission has a Submission Name, it will now be visible on the Workflow screen. This should help provide better context around what you’ve just been assigned.

Dispatch users will be happy to know that with this update, users can see their upcoming dispatches up to seven days out from the current date. Having access to this information ahead of time can make it easier to plan out routes, tools needed for the job, and mental preparation.

  • Future Dispatches can only be viewed, and not filled out ahead of time
  • This feature is turned off by default — contact support to turn it on for you
  • Not currently suggested for accounts sending 100+ dispatches to their users at once

We’ve made it easier to reconcile your transactions in Square by bringing in the Submission ID (the unique ID in the footer of your PDF) as a note on the transaction.

This update to the iOS mobile app reflects the existing functionality that the Android mobile app already has. A small but convenient change — when entering content into a Number field, your number keyboard will pop up instead of your full keyboard.

GoCanvas Now Accepts Square Mobile Payments

GoCanvas and Square now make it easier to get paid faster.  GoCanvas Admins and Designers can now easily drag-and-drop a Payments field into any GoCanvas form to allow your staff to accept credit card payments onsite, using the popular Square mobile payments service. With any GoCanvas form capable of accepting Square, the integration between your business and finance operation can now be more streamlined than ever before.  Of course, if you don’t already have a Square account, you can register for Square from within the GoCanvas App Builder.  Here’s a link to help you set up Square in GoCanvas.

Getting paid faster and reducing bad debt by ensuring payment before your employees leave the worksite might just be reason enough to update your GoCanvas forms to include Square.  GoCanvas customers asked for Square by name, which is not surprising considering all of the paperwork that can be eliminated with this new payment option.

New Square users are eligible for a free Square magstripe reader (headset jack or Lightning connector versions). Another benefit is that you can permanently link payments collected via Square directly to your customers’ unique projects captured in GoCanvas. So, not only are your employees off the hook for filling out paper-based estimates, invoices, and other work documents, they are freed of having to connect a customer’s check or cash payment to the corresponding paperwork — a headache that occurs sometimes months after the actual work product is delivered.

Release Notes: Reference Data with Dispatch and More!

You can now use Reference Data when creating a dispatch from Workflow & Dispatch page!  We know users of our Dispatch service will be dancing at their desks with this update.

This new feature will work the way you might expect it to.  Your Drop Down fields that are mapped to Reference Data will now show those choices when creating a dispatch through the web interface.  Any dependent fields will auto-populate after making your choice, too. This will work on Loop screens, too.

When I choose “Jane Doe” then subsequent fields auto-populate as expected!

We recently redesigned our App Settings pages.  We added the ability to see if a feature is turned on or off and we added toggle switches to turn a feature on or off if there are no additional settings for that feature. We hope this helps you quickly determine what features you are using for each of your GoCanvas Apps.

We have changed the name of our “Customize” area to “Account Settings”. This makes a lot more sense and will be easier for new customers to understand what they will find on this page.  We have also redesigned this page to match what we did on the “App Settings” pages.

The Account Settings page now has the same design as our App Settings pages.  You can easily see what settings are in use (On or Off). And we have added toggle switches for any settings that just need to be turned on and off and have no other settings associated with them.

Release Notes: API, Dispatch Calendar and Reference Data Updates

We have added some goodies in this release that our amazing customers have asked for in the past.  Please take the time to read about this update (and others!) so you can optimize your use of our platform whenever you can to streamline your processes even more.

We now make available the information about each dispatch that you have access to via the website.  When logged into our site you see the following information available to you about each dispatch:

The ID, Name, Description, User, App Name, Status, Creation Date, Completion Date and Scheduled At information can now be pulled down with the API. This allows you to do analysis on your dispatches or place the data in another system to help you manage your jobs. You can also include the data your user filled out, too.

This same data has been available for export manually for a little while now under the “Export Dispatches” area of the Dispatch page. You can export some of this data manually if you want to get a feel for the data available now via the API.

Customers using our Dispatch Calendar to schedule jobs and send jobs out on a scheduled date and time have wanted to be able to assign, unassign and reassign dispatches via the calendar.  Now you can do it!

In this example the dispatch is unassigned and I am assigning it to Mr. Michael Jordan.

In this example I am going to unassign this dispatch from Mr. Lebron James. He has a playoff game that day and can’t make this appointment!

If you have not tried our Dispatch Calendar, please learn more here.  If your plan doesn’t include our Dispatch Calendar then please submit a ticket and we can reach out to discuss with you.

We have made it much easier to create what we call “dependent reference data” configurations. You might think of this as “filtering” data with dropdown fields so your users can quickly find the values they need from reference data files. Here is a sample price list file to illustrate this functionality.

The first column has duplicate values in it because your price list has multiple items from the same manufacturers. What you want your user to do is choose a manufacturer from a dropdown field and then choose a model based on the manufacturer you picked in a subsequent dropdown field. So if your user chooses “Trane” then she would only see the models by Trane in the second dropdown.

We have set the default to AUTOMATICALLY remove duplicates assuming most customers don’t want duplicates. If you need the duplicates just check the “Show Duplicates” box. The checkbox only appears when you have mapped a dropdown field to a reference data column that contains duplicates.

To learn more about dependent reference data, please visit this help topic.  The reason for adding this feature is so you do NOT have to use a second reference data file anymore.

Release Notes: GoCanvas Windows App

At the very end of 2015 we made a strategic decision to support 3 platforms for filling out GoCanvas apps.  Android, iOS and the Windows operating system. We decided to NOT support Windows Phone and Blackberry any longer.  Our goal with these 3 platforms is very simple: To 100% support them. This means that all GoCanvas features (Unless not applicable) would be available across them and the design of the interface would be simple and easy to use.

We are now happy to announce that our GoCanvas Windows App is now available!

You can install this version of GoCanvas on any laptop/desktop/tablet that is running Windows 7, 8 or 10. For those of you that have been using the GoCanvas Desktop Client, this will be a massive improvement for you.  There are tons of new features availabe on this version that were previously only available on iOS or Android. Here they are!

  • Folders
  • Table of Contents
  • Grid view for loop screens
  • Viewing and editing past submissions (History tab above)
  • Receive dispatched Loop items
  • Draw on an image you captured or pulled from your gallery
  • View PDF after sync
  • Departments
  • Web link field
  • GPS field
  • Sync after tapping submit
  • Blank date and time fields

Now your team members that have Windows laptops/desktops/tablets can use GoCanvas just like your Android and iOS users and get the same experience. This opens up a world of additional opportunity for your organization to save even more time using GoCanvas.

  • Complete submissions on Android or iOS and edit them later with the Windows App.
  • Better incorporate your office-based team members into your GoCanvas processes.
  • Office-based team members can consider GoCanvas for their processes now. Human Resources forms, approval forms, request forms and more can all be filled out with the Windows App.
  • Mobile users that have laptops or Surface tablets (We do NOT run on Windows RT, which is used by older Surface tablets) can now use those devices instead

Release Notes: New Functionality for the App Builder & PDF Designer

I’m not even sure where to start with this release! There are a lot of new things along with some enhancements to the user interface in our App Builder and PDF Designer in the spirit of making them easier to use. A number of these changes were done to make the controls inside the App Builder identical to the controls inside the PDF Designer so there is familiarity between the two tools.

I’m sure you’re more interested in the brand new stuff, so let’s start there.

We added a number of new things to help you save even more time using GoCanvas!

Now you can make a barcode field “Read Only”. This might be a misnomer, but what this allows you to do is force your user to use the camera and actually scan a barcode. They are not able to manually type in whatever value they want. Customers have wanted to ensure that their mobile users are actually scanning a barcode and this will do the trick.

Our “Grid” functionality is an alternative way for your mobile user to use a “Loop” or “List” screen. Now you can see what that Grid will look like on mobile inside the App Builder. One thing to note is that you cannot edit when viewing the Grid. It just shows you a preview so you can see how things will look for your mobile user.

***NOTE***: Grid functionality must be enabled for you by our team here at GoCanvas. If you want it turned on, please email us at support@gocanvas.com. We are happy to enable it for your account.

One thing that can be rather painful is not knowing which screens and fields are set to be conditional. We have added some icons so you can easily identify them now. This will save you a lot of time when building and editing your GoCanvas Apps!

Here is how a conditional screen will be identified…

Here is how a conditional field will be identified…

For years and years we have provided the ability to make a field on the mobile device “invisible”. This is used for all kinds of reasons like triggering conditional screens or fields or hiding calculations from mobile users because they don’t need to see them and much more.

The challenge was then knowing which fields were invisible when working inside the App Builder. Problem solved!

We have added a dotted line around a field that is invisible.

The name of this setting was changed to “Mobile Visible”, too. We wanted to clarify that this setting impacted the field on the mobile device only. You can always see it in the App Builder so you can edit it.

We continue to add functionality to our PDF Designer so it is faster to create beautiful PDFs and so you have functionality that makes the PDF more engaging for your audience.

We really want to encourage you to use your customer-facing documents as additional marketing tools. Encourage your customers to connect with you on Facebook, review your services on Angie’s List (Or Google or Yelp), follow you on Twitter and more. I know this might be new to many of you, but you will grow your business doing this.

Outside of that you can link people to your website, of course. Or link them to specific pages on your site to provide additional information outside of what is in the PDF.

  1. New social icons: We added Angie’s List, Google Reviews, Home Advisor, and Yelp.
  2. Alignment: You can now align the social icons just like any other Element.
  3. Vertical Spacing: This control is on other Elements and fields in the PDF Designer, but it allows you to control the spacing around the social icon itself. Play around with it to see how it works.

We made some changes within both tools to make them easier to use and a lot more understandable for newer users.

You’ll notice some new “Tool Tips” placed throughout the App Builder to help folks understand how things work. Sometimes there will be a question mark you hover over and sometimes you’ll just hover over the word or icon associated with the feature. Here is an example for Screen Conditions.

GoCanvas is really powerful, which makes it harder for folks to understand. So we have made changes to the More area under Field Settings.

  1. Mobile Visible: As mentioned above, we changed the name of this feature. Previously it was called “App Visible”. We wanted to more clearly call out that this impacts behavior on the mobile device.
  2. Place value in…: Previously these were all presented as separate choices. We wanted to group these together to help folks understand that the behavior for each is somewhat similar. You are placing the value entered in the field in the areas listed.
  3. PDF & Web Label: Previously this was called “Report Label”. No one really knew what the “report” was, though! The report is the PDF and the label would show up on the web view, too. So we wanted to make this clearer.

The Standard PDF is the default design that all GoCanvas Apps use initially (Although this has started to change, too!). Some of the controls in the App Builder impact behavior on that Standard PDF. Previously this was not clearly communicated to our users. It is even more confusing now that we have the PDF Designer.

So we created a new section under Field Settings called “Standard PDF”. Any controls in that section impact the Standard PDF ONLY. You will find this under any field that has controls that only impact the Standard PDF.

We moved the buttons that were previously on the top left up higher to create more space inside the editing area. The buttons are now on the right and are higher. You’ll also notice a very slight change to the “Add Screen” button.

You will also find some “Tool Tips” throughout the PDF Designer to help folks understand how things function.

We changed the buttons around to match what is now in the App Builder. These buttons are also found at the top right instead of the left.

And we moved the Auto Layout controls to the left side.
